What Is a Curriculum Vitae (CV)?

A Curriculum Vitae (CV) is a detailed document that outlines your professional history, education, skills, and accomplishments. It serves as a comprehensive summary of your career and is often the first document employers review.

Key Components of a CV

SectionPurpose
SummaryQuick overview of your qualifications
ExperienceShows career progression
SkillsHighlights competencies

What Is a Cover Letter?

A cover letter is a personalized document that accompanies your CV. It explains why you are the perfect candidate and demonstrates your interest in the position.

Structure of a Cover Letter

PartContent
IntroPosition + interest
BodySkills + achievements
ClosingCall to action

Key Differences Between CV and Cover Letter

Understanding the difference between a CV and a cover letter is crucial for creating a complete job application.

FeatureCVCover Letter
PurposeShow qualificationsExplain motivation
Length1–2 pages1 page
StyleStructuredPersonalized

How to Write a Professional CV

Writing a strong CV requires clarity, relevance, and structure.

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Start with a strong summary
  2. List achievements, not duties
  3. Use bullet points
  4. Keep formatting clean

Example

Managed a team of 10 employees, increasing productivity by 25%.

FAQ

1. What is the difference between a CV and a resume?

A CV is more detailed and commonly used in Europe, while a resume is shorter.

2. How long should a cover letter be?

Ideally one page, concise and focused.

3. Should I always include a cover letter?

Yes, unless explicitly stated otherwise.

4. Can I use the same CV for all jobs?

No, you should tailor it to each position.

5. What format is best for a CV?

Reverse chronological format is most common.

6. How do I make my application stand out?

Customize content and highlight achievements.

7. Do recruiters read cover letters?

Yes, especially for roles requiring communication skills.
